Example public indicators for CTRWOW
Illustrative indicators derived from public catalog metadata for CTRWOW. A live scan may match additional proprietary rules beyond these examples.
- CTR_IMG_LAZY_LOADER
- _CTR_CUSTOM_DATA
- _CTR_FINGERPRINTJS_TOKEN
- __CTRWOW_CONFIG
- ctrwowUtils

What a detection means
- Establishes
- One or more public signals on the scanned page matched a known CTRWOW signature (5 rules) at the time of the scan.
- Does not establish
- A sitewide install of CTRWOW, an active vendor contract, exclusive use, or that CTRWOW is still in place today.
